The upcoming release is in Hamer’s classic style, featuring an anonymous figure, framed by green flora and in front of a deep blue background, on which four suns are shining in gold leaf.

All effort has been put into ensuring the texture of the original is replicated in the print. This includes the gold leaf on the suns, some featuring the artist’s scratches, removing the leaf from the canvas. This has been translated in the edition: along with the gold leaf, adding depth and luxury to the work, it is only applied exactly where she has let it remain in the original artwork.
The print is also large; at 60 x 60 cm, it is essential to have the highest quality colour and accuracy. For this edition, we have chosen Archival Pigment Printing, which provides the largest scope of colours when printing. The colours Hamer uses are inspired by her time spent in her childhood in the Mediterranean, making the hues saturated and warm, and Archival Pigment Printing as the best way to translate this vibrant palette into a print edition.
